Clone Trooper Unit Colors

Phase II Clone armour, on the other hand, follows the Jedi Order's drive to promote identity and camaraderie. Various colours and designs are used as unique identifiers of unit and belonging.: Clone Commander Cody would have worn yellow stripes in Phase I armour, but in Phase II armour the entire 212th Attack Battalion used yellow.

Colors were initially used to identify clone trooper officers by rank, but the Jedi encouraged their clones to show individuality, and special unit markings and color patterns quickly spread through the Grand Army of the Republic. Clone commanders also frequently customized their armor.

The style and color of a clone trooper's armor often varies depending on their rank, specialization, unit, or environment, for example, the clone troopers on Kashyyyk wear camouflage green scout.

It started as rank l, then became a custom unit color, which means some units could have the same colors or variations of application. In the first units, color-coded flashes on the armor denoted rank, with green troopers being sergeants, blue being lieutenants, red being captains, and yellow being commanders.
